WICHITA
Carol Ann (Hartung) Hansell
, 78, beloved mother, grandmother, sister and friend, passed away on Wednesday, December 24, 2014. She was born in Kansas City, Kansas to Frank and Hannah (Sheehan) Hartung. She was a graduate of Bishop Ward High School and Nursing School. Carol was a current member of All Saints Church, Wichita, Kansas. She also was a previous member of the Songbirds of Sheridan Village. She was blessed with a beautiful voice and always sang to her children and grandchildren "I Love You a Bushel and a Peck". She was very active in Overland Towers organization of Senior Living in Overland Park, Kansas. Her pre retirement years were spent as a Child Support Enforcement Office Clerk. Her other joys came from donating to the Humane Society and shopping on QVC. In her early years she enjoyed Camping, swimming, boating and softball. She was a major believer that the Blessed Virgin Mary was a direct line to God and collected many beautiful statutes sharing them with her family. As a last and most unselfish act, she was an Organ Donor with the Midwest Transplant Network. She is survived by her faithful companion "Bully"; children Karen (Gary) Stroble, William "Will" Whitlock, Michael Whitlock, Amy (Dave) Hallacy, Dana Whitlock; sister-in-law Adelaide Hartung; 15 grandchildren, 13 great grandchildren; many nephews, nieces and friends. She is preceded in death by her first husband William D. Whitlock, Sr, son Steven L. Whitlock, granddaughter Jennifer Whitlock, grandsons Craig J. Stroble and Jake Hallacy, son-in-law Ronald CJ Stroble, parents Frank and Hannah Hartung, 2 brothers and 4 sisters.
